Technical Field
The utility model relates to the technical field of double-power cabinets, in particular to a double-power cabinet convenient to connect.
Background
The dual-power cabinet is also called as a dual-power control cabinet, mainly comprises a cabinet body and an automatic dual-power switching device inside the cabinet body, can be automatically switched between a common power supply and a standby power supply according to needs, ensures the reliability and the continuity of power supply, and is widely applied to important places needing uninterrupted power supply, such as high-rise buildings, post and telecommunications, industrial and mining enterprises, ship transportation and the like.
Current dual supply cabinet, its lack reason line solidus and open the cabinet door the function of automatic illumination for inside cable that penetrates is mixed and disorderly and easy intertwine is in the same place, and under dim circumstances, leads to personnel to be difficult to connect it, can not satisfy the user demand, to this phenomenon, therefore we have proposed a dual supply cabinet convenient to connect for solve above-mentioned problem.

The working principle is as follows: when the cabinet door 101 is unlocked and opened by a person, the shielding extrusion force of the ball 16 can be gradually released when the cabinet door 101 rotates leftwards and is turned over, at the moment, the elastic force of the compression spring 17 in a compressed state drives the L-shaped rod 15 to slide leftwards on the square guide rod 14, and the inner wall of the right side of the L-shaped rod 15 extrudes the spring non-lock type tact switch 18 leftwards, so that the spring non-lock type tact switch 18 is triggered and opens the LED illuminating lamp 13, and at the moment, the LED illuminating lamp 13 illuminates the inside of the cabinet body 100, and the purpose of starting illumination when the cabinet door 101 is opened is realized;
when the cable is arranged and fixed, firstly, one end of each of a plurality of cables penetrates into the cabinet body 100 through the corresponding threading hole 102 to the right, after the penetration distance is proper, the knob 11 is rotated in the forward direction, the knob 11 drives the screw rod 9 to rotate, the screw rod 9 rotates in the threaded hole and moves downwards under the action of the threaded hole formed on the rectangular seat 8, at the moment, the screw rod 9 drives the rectangular rod 6 to slide downwards in the second rectangular through hole 7, the rectangular rod 6 drives the pressing plate 5 to move downwards, the pressing plate 5 drives the movable rod 2 to move downwards through the plurality of first springs 12, the movable rod 2 drives the plurality of elastic rubber blocks 4 above to move downwards to be respectively pressed on the corresponding cable, at the moment, the pressing plate 5 which continuously moves downwards compresses the plurality of first springs 12, the first springs 12 in the compressed state have a downward tightening elastic force on the movable rod 2, so that the movable rod 2 drives the plurality of elastic rubber blocks 4 above to downwards extrude the cables, under extrusion force, the two elastic rubber blocks 4 which are opposite up and down are deformed and tightly wrapped on the outer sides of the corresponding cables, so that the purpose of wrapping, sealing and clamping the cables is achieved, the plurality of elastic rubber blocks 4 and the plurality of threading holes 102 are matched, the plurality of cables can be orderly arranged and fixed in sequence, the purpose of wire arrangement and wire fixation is achieved, the first spring 12 in a compressed state has downward continuous tightening elastic force, and the phenomenon that the clamped cables are loosened due to factors such as vibration can be effectively avoided;
through the cooperation mode of reason line solidus in order and the illumination of opening the door from bright, make things convenient for personnel to connect the cable in the cabinet body 100, reduce the difficult phenomenon of connection because of dim and mixed and disorderly nothing brings, after the connection is accomplished, when personnel closed locking cabinet door 101, wherein can extrude ball 16 right when cabinet door 101 gyration is closed right, under the extrusion force, ball 16 moves right and drives L shape pole 15 and slide right on square guide bar 14, L shape pole 15 separates and compresses compression spring 17 with spring lockless formula dabbing switch 18 right, relieve the extrusion of spring lockless formula dabbing switch 18 and touch, spring lockless formula dabbing switch 18 closes LED light 13 this moment, realize closing the effect of door automatic shutdown illumination.
